Position Overview

 

This is a skilled position responsible for the successful estimating, bidding, planning, execution, and financial performance of construction projects. This position prepares accurate cost estimates, develops competitive bids, manages awarded projects, and works closely with field operations, customers, subcontractors, and suppliers to ensure projects are completed safely, on schedule, within budget, and to the highest quality standards.

 

Key Responsibilities (Essential Duties and Functions)

 

Estimating & Bidding

 

  • Review plans, specifications, and project documents to develop accurate quantity takeoffs and cost estimates.
  • Prepare estimates for labor, materials, equipment, subcontractors, and overhead costs.
  • Solicit and evaluate subcontractor and supplier quotes.
  • Develop competitive bid proposals and participate in bid reviews.
  • Analyze project risks, productivity rates, and scheduling requirements.
  • Maintain current pricing databases and market intelligence.

 

Operations & Customer Relations

 

  • Conduct regular site visits to monitor project progress and support field operations.
  • Collaborate closely with Superintendents, Foremen, and Operations personnel to achieve project goals.
  • Build and maintain positive relationships with owners, engineers, public agencies, and customers.
  • Resolve project issues proactively to maintain client satisfaction.
  • Promote a culture of safety and ensure adherence to all company safety policies and procedures.
